What the listing means

www.buzztrading104.co.za appeared on the krybit leak site on 02 August 2026. Groups publish a victim once negotiations stall or as pressure during them, so a listing usually means data was already exfiltrated. This group has published 18 claims in the last 30 days and remains active.

Recommended actions

  • Treat any unsolicited message referencing www.buzztrading104.co.za as suspicious β€” leaked data gets weaponised for phishing within days.
  • If you hold an account on www.buzztrading104.co.za, change that password now, update it anywhere you reused it, and enable two-factor authentication.
  • Other Financial Services organisations should review this group's known TTPs and validate detection coverage against them.
  • Watch for follow-on extortion: stolen data is often re-leaked or resold after the initial listing.
  • A leak-site listing is a claim made by the attacker, not a confirmed breach β€” check the organisation's own disclosures before acting on it.
